Handover: Linkwarden deep-link routing (Juno → Tarek)

The route resolver now falls back to the web path when the Bramblecart app isn't installed. Watch the staging matcher — it still mis-parses nested campaign paths. Config changes require unlocking the routing vault; for continuity during the handover, the recovery passphrase follows below.

unlock words, bawef-kahap: sorax-sorir-quenys-aldok

## Artifact Signing — Inventory Reconciliation Job

The nightly reconciliation job for Stockline now signs its output manifests before upload. Unsigned manifests are rejected by the Ledgerbox ingest as of build 412. Two mismatches last week traced to a stale key on the runner pool; rotated Tuesday. Action for sync: confirm all runners pull the current key at job start. The active signing key for the reconciliation pipeline is as follows.

signing key of yafop-taguf = bky3_Kre

Subject: Memtrace cut-over complete

Team,

Cut-over to Memtrace v2 for GPU memory profiling finished last night. Old v1 agents are disabled; any tickets referencing v1 dashboards should be closed as resolved-by-migration. Sampling overhead is now under 2% and allocation traces include kernel names. Known gap: profiles older than 30 days were not migrated. Point customers at the v2 docs for setup questions. For reference when troubleshooting, the agent now runs with the following configuration.

settings of bagaf-bawip:
[aldax]
port = 5000
region = south-4
host = aldax.brasklabs.corp
team = brivan
timeout_ms = 2000
retries = 2